I stupidly set Software Update to update to iTunes 6.0.5 before I realized iTunes was frozen.

Frozen as in... stuck.
If I go to Force Quit, it will say "iTunes" in red and "Not Responding" in black. I click "Force Quit" for iTunes, and nothing happens. I could keep trying to force quit forever and nothing would ever happen.

The Software Update now can't finish because iTunes needs to be updated but it can't update because iTunes is open!

I can't stop the Software Update and I can't restart. I know I could hold down the power key, but I imagine doing so would have bad consequences.

Try quitting the process in Activity Monitor and if that doesn't work then pull the power. It's only an iTunes update so manually reinstalling iTunes once you've booted up should make things right and dandy again. :)
